Border Crossing Data Continue to Show a Tight Northern Border and a Loose Southern One
By David North on April 27, 2021

America has two land borders, a shorter one with Mexico and a longer one with Canada.

Covid-19 sends us lots of new patients from Mexico, as my colleague Todd Bensman has reported.

It sends us few from Canada.

New travel restrictions were ordered late last March to cope with the situation.

So why do newly released March 2021 data show (in comparison with March 2020 numbers) that legal border crossings have been shaved by 2.6 percent on the southern border, and by a thumping 83.1 percent on the northern border?
